What is the difference between Trainee High Performance Auto Mechanic vs Trainee Auto Body Technician?

AspectTrainee High Performance Auto MechanicTrainee Auto Body Technician
CertificationsBasic automotive certifications, manufacturer-specific trainingCollision repair certifications, I-CAR training
Work EnvironmentEngine bays, performance shops, racing teamsBody shops, collision repair facilities
Industry UsageHigh-performance and racing vehicle maintenanceVehicle body repair and refinishing

The Trainee High Performance Auto Mechanic and Trainee Auto Body Technician roles differ mainly in focus. The mechanic specializes in engine tuning, performance upgrades, and drivetrain work, often working in racing or performance shops. The auto body technician focuses on collision repair, painting, and restoring vehicle exteriors. Both roles require foundational automotive knowledge and certifications but serve distinct areas within the automotive industry.

Job Description Job Description Auto Mechanic – Job Description Essel is looking for a dedicated and skilled Auto Mechanic to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for diagnosing, repairing, and maintaining a variety of vehicles to ensure they are in optimal working condition. You will work in a fast-paced environment and must possess a strong technical aptitude, attention to detail, and excellent problem-solving skills.

Key Responsibilities: Inspect vehicle engine and mechanical/electrical components to diagnose issues accurately Inspect vehicle computer and electronic systems to repair, maintain, and upgrade Conduct routine maintenance work (replacing fluids, lubricating parts, etc.) aiming at vehicle functionality and longevity The ability to identify, repair, or replace broken or dysfunctional parts as required Provide accurate estimates (cost, time, effort) for a repair or maintenance job Keep records of services performed and record parts consumed Order parts as required Maintain vehicles and tools in good condition Determine required maintenance on vehicles and perform as required Follow safety protocols and adhere to industry standards to maintain a safe work environment Requirements Qualifications: High school diploma or equivalent; certification from a vocational school or technical college is a plus. Minimum of 3 years of experience as an auto mechanic. Strong diagnostic skills and experience with automotive systems.

Ability to lift heavy parts and tools; physical stamina required. Excellent communication and interpersonal skills. Valid driver's license; ASE certification is preferred.
